From bulging a disc 5 years ago, to a sacroiliac joint injury and flare ups constantly for years, I never thought I would be able to get strength back again. I was a personal trainer for 10 years, and to be honest, I gave up, thinking my body would always be screwed. I gave up on exercise since Covid.. never really getting anywhere before I injured myself again or wouldn’t be able to walk because of a tweak in my back.
But I can now say, after 7 weeks of reformer Pilates (something I never thought I would be doing or interested in) I’m starting to gain some strength, and motivation back. With the support of my amazing osteo and her words “Your body is strong, your body is adaptable, your body is resilient, you will be okay.”
Don’t let injuries hold you back, or anything for that matter. My mental health has been so much better the last few weeks, finally exercising again and not letting my excuses get in the way. It was scary, and I still have little flare ups but I’m much better at managing it mentally and physically.
My ultimate goal would be to get back into powerlifting one day, but I’m in no rush and finally willing to listen to my body.
